游戏 Unity TMP 中文字符集 更新中文字符 更新TMP材质
在游戏开发中,使用Unity引擎的开发者经常会遇到需要在游戏界面中显示中文字符的需求。TextMesh Pro (TMP) 是Unity提供的一个文本渲染系统,它具有强大的文本排版和显示功能。随着游戏设计的日益丰富,对于中文字符集的支持变得尤为重要。更新中文字符集和TMP材质是确保游戏中的文本能够正确显示的关键步骤。 TMP材质涉及的是TextMesh Pro在Unity中如何渲染文本的基本规则。每一个字符都由一个材质来定义其外观,包括颜色、字体、大小以及阴影等视觉效果。当开发者选择更新TMP材质时,通常意味着他们正在调整文本的显示效果,以更好地融入游戏的视觉风格。例如,开发者可能会更改字体的颜色,以确保在不同背景上都能有良好的可读性;或者调整阴影和光晕效果,增强文本的立体感和美观度。 更新中文字符集则是指将包含中文字符的字体文件引入到游戏项目中,确保TMP能够识别和显示中文字符。这通常包括添加新的字体文件到Unity项目中,选择合适的字体样式,并正确设置字体文件的引用路径,确保游戏运行时能够加载这些字体。在处理中文字符集时,开发者需要考虑字体的字形质量和字库的完整性,以支持游戏界面可能涉及的所有中文字符。 由于中文字符众多,比英文字符集庞大得多,所以在更新中文字符集时特别要注意字体文件的大小以及可能对游戏性能造成的影响。优化字体文件的大小和性能通常需要在字体的分辨率、字形数量和文件格式上做出权衡。比如,使用更为紧凑的字体格式,或者只导入游戏实际需要使用的字符子集。 Unity允许开发者通过TMP的组件和UI元素来管理文本。开发者可以通过编辑器提供的界面进行各种设置和调整。这包括但不限于字体大小、颜色、排版方式、文本对齐方式等。对于中文字符而言,还需要关注字符的排版方向(如从左到右或从上到下)和段落布局,以保证文本信息的正确呈现。 Unity中的TMP组件还支持使用表达式来动态调整文本属性,例如根据游戏中的特定条件改变文本颜色或大小。这为开发者提供了更多动态展示文本内容的可能性,使游戏界面可以更加生动和有吸引力。 更新游戏中的TMP中文字符集和材质需要考虑到游戏界面的设计需求、字体文件的优化以及性能考虑,还要熟练使用Unity的TMP组件来实现动态和多样化的文本显示效果。掌握这些技术可以帮助游戏开发者创造出更加丰富多彩和符合玩家期待的用户体验。
































- 粉丝: 6571
我的内容管理 展开
我的资源 快来上传第一个资源
我的收益
登录查看自己的收益我的积分 登录查看自己的积分
我的C币 登录后查看C币余额
我的收藏
我的下载
下载帮助


最新资源
- 中国大数据法治进展与大数据法治指数构建(1994-).docx
- 】多种制造环境下的拉式生产.doc
- 80后网上创业的网络营销.doc
- 档案信息化建设与档案管理浅思.doc
- netcd虚拟光盘塔系统-secret.doc
- 冬季装修应注意.doc
- 工程巡检管理办法.doc
- 计算机级网络工程师测验考试卷.doc
- 西海岸文化大厦项目(工程总承包)补充文件.docx
- 基于plc的交通信号灯控制系统.docx
- 工程挖掘机租赁合同(中英文).doc
- 半导体IC工艺流程.doc
- 对位测试仪用户手册及检验标准.doc
- M7.5砂浆配合比计算书.doc
- Tekla-BIM协同工作.pptx
- 通信课程设计方案武汉科技大学.doc


